Abstract

An experimental system that uses an energy-tracking operator and a related energy separation algorithm to automatically find speech formants and amplitude/frequency modulatiOns in voiced speech segments is presented. Initial estimates of formant center frequencies are provided by either LPG or morphological spectral peak picking. These estimates are improved by a combination of bandpass filtering and iterative application of energy separation. The system is shown to be effective. Its application to an AMFM vocoder is also discussed.
